Output 43a788aebe5bb229e6d22aaadefc499137fafdb53005b02ad748d739c6a70515:1

value
3538616
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 576e27a1a5526a69cc2e5d930793d9a274f98b5b OP_EQUALVERIFY OP_CHECKSIG
address
18yHkP27kUyRNfVpaifYqmHM7pWMYudAjF
transaction
43a788aebe5bb229e6d22aaadefc499137fafdb53005b02ad748d739c6a70515
confirmations
444643
spent
true